Designed specifically for the GEARWRENCH GearRatchet pass-thru ratchet system.
The auto locking feature allows safe removal of the tap adapter, preventing accidental drops and slips during threading operations.
The spring loaded cap allows quick-release of the large tap adapter so you can change taps fast and keep working.
Threading and re-tapping holes in automotive, machining, and repair work where a pass-thru ratchet drives the tap with controlled torque.
